Honda Motor Sports Service Double Sided Embossed Plastic Light Up Sign
$3,100

good condition on both sides

TAC or AGS graded?
No
Sold Date
Dec/11/2024
Maker/Maker ID
unknown
Date or Era
1983
Size
49" x 25"h
Material
Plastic